Did you know that Kansas City experiences an average of 110 thunderstorms a year?
That's right! With such high frequency of storms, it's imperative that you always stay up-to-date with the weather forecast.
Don't wait for your phone to start buzzing with emergency alerts. Take charge of your safety and follow these tips:
- Download a weather app that provides hourly forecast updates.
- Pay attention to the skies and clouds around you.
- Plan ahead and carry an umbrella or jacket.
- Take shelter if there's a lightning storm!
